CUET UG 2025 Datesheet: The National Testing Agency (NTA) is expected to release the detailed exam timetable for the Common University Entrance Test Undergraduate (CUET UG) 2025 soon. The exam is scheduled to be conducted from May 8 to June 1, 2025. With only a few days left before the exam begins, candidates can expect the timetable to be made available shortly on the official website — cuet.nta.nic.in.
Steps To Download CUET UG 2025 Datesheet
Step 1: Visit the official website – cuet.nta.nic.in
Step 2: Click on the link for “CUET UG 2025 Datesheet” once available
Step 3: The schedule will open in PDF format, download and save the datesheet for future reference
Alongside the datesheet, the NTA is also likely to release the exam city intimation slips in the coming days. These slips, which are issued before the admit cards, help candidates plan their travel and accommodation in advance. However, the agency has yet to confirm the release date for the city slips.

CUET UG 2025: Exam Pattern
The CUET UG 2025 will be conducted in Computer-Based Test (CBT) mode from May 8 to June 1, 2025. The exam will consist of 50 compulsory objective-type multiple-choice questions (MCQs) per subject. Candidates will earn five marks for each correct response, while one mark will be deducted for every incorrect answer as per the negative marking scheme.
The exam will be conducted in 13 languages, including English, Hindi, Assamese, Bengali, Gujarati, Kannada, Malayalam, Marathi, Odia, Punjabi, Tamil, Telugu, and Urdu. Each paper will be 60 minutes long.
To accommodate candidates with special needs, PwBD (Persons with Benchmark Disabilities) candidates will receive an additional 20 minutes of compensatory time for each hour of the exam.
